Last year there used to be a good nutritionist in the mediclinic dubai mall. She was a European lady recommended to me by a close friend. However when I finally decided to make an appointment with her, I found she no longer works there. I tried several nutritionists on jumeirah beach road. They all offer unrealistic diet plans with foods I am not familiar with (no idea how to cook) and I feel they are templates they offer everyone. I went to the first expecting to have some blood work done so they could see what vitamins and minerals I need. And I was sadly informed that this needed to be done privately at a hospital. I visited a few others and felt they were not professional. They just put me on the scale, calculate my bmi and tell me basic information that I already know. So after getting all my bloodwork done thinking this was the reason I was not getting sound advice, I visited another nutritionist, also on beach road. She had a quick look stating that I have deficiencies in a list of vitamins and minerals, and advised me to have my doctor recommend me a multi-vitamin. She did not recommend any type of vitamin supplement and she also did not advise me what types of foods I could eat to naturally remedy the problem. I really felt it was a waste of time. If you are thinking of a nutritionist for weight loss I'd recommend using a company like right bite or kcal. First you visit their office, meet with a nutritionist who finds out what kind of diet you should be on, and they tailor a menu to suit your needs and diet preferences, and the best part is they send it cooked to your house or work. I hope you are able to find the right kind of nutritionist for your needs.

You could use a company like creative zone to handle all the start up paperwork. Or you could go to the DED and do it yourself. It will take longer to fill out all the forms and meet all the formalities if you do it alone. Also waiting in line at the DED even with an appointment takes a lot of time. You could also go to twar centre and find a cheaper company to handle all the start up paperwork, there are a lot of small offices all next to each other. Your business idea sounds wonderful, there is definitely a shortage in good birth educators here.

The fastest way if you don't know anyone working in that industry is for your daughter to approach the places she would like to do an internship in directly. She could write a cover letter expressing her interest in doing an internship over the summer and attach her cv (it could just include the subjects she's studying and any skills she has). She could visit the hr department in person or give them a phone call to start the process. Hopefully someone will respond. Some banks have formal internship procedures and you can apply online.
